How long will I suffer withdrawal symptoms?
BenzoBuddies - Frequently asked questions about benzodiazepi...We all wish we could have the answer to that one! The length of time someone will suffer from withdrawal symptoms varies from person to person. Many factors will determine both the length of time and the severity of withdrawal symptoms. Generally speaking, the longer one has been on a benzodiazepine, the longer the withdrawal may last.

What are the symptoms of caffeine withdrawal?
Frequently Asked Questions about CaffeineRegular caffeine consumption reduces sensitivity to caffeine. When caffeine intake is reduced, the body becomes oversensitive to adenosine. In response to this oversensitiveness, blood pressure drops dramatically, causing an excess of blood in the head (though not necessarily on the brain), leading to a headache. This headache, well known among coffee drinkers, usually lasts from one to five days, and can be alleviated with analgesics such as aspirin.

If the physical withdrawal symptoms are so mild, how did I form the habit?
Frequently Asked QuestionsSmoking, like any drug habit, works back to front. Normally we do something because we enjoy it, but with smoking we do it because we don't enjoy the effects of not doing it. After we put a cigarette out, the nicotine level in our body starts to fall and we begin to feel the withdrawal effects. When we smoke the next cigarette, the withdrawal effects stop.

What is withdrawal? How long does it last?
MASACA : FAQ PageWithdrawal is the group of symptoms that occur after use of some addictive drug is reduced or stopped. Length of withdrawal and symptoms vary with the type of drug and extent of use. For example, physical symptoms of heroin withdrawal may include: restlessness, muscle and bone pain, insomnia, diarrhea, vomiting and cold flashes. These physical symptoms may last for several days, but the general depression, or dysphoria (opposite of euphoria), that often accompanies withdrawal may last for weeks.
